Canada's First Eco-Friendly Rideshare Service Launches in the Nation's Capital on Canada Day

Canada NewsWire

OTTAWA, July 1, 2020 /CNW/ - Facedrive Inc. ("Facedrive") (TSXV: FD) is proud to announce it is launching its ridesharing services in the nation's capital this Canada Day. Facedrive is Canada's first peer-to-peer, eco-friendly and socially responsible ridesharing network. Tomorrow's launch means that, for the first time, green and socially responsible consumers in Ottawa will have access to a ridesharing platform that is 100% Canadian and puts people and the planet first.

Launching in the nation's capital on July 1st is fitting for a Canadian-owned company that aligns so closely with Canadian values. Canadian consumers are looking for a ridesharing platform that will enable them to get to where they need to be safely, reliably and sustainably, all while being committed to rider experience. Focusing on the rider experience means making safety a priority and limiting fare increases. Unlike other ridesharing platforms, Facedrive does not use surge pricing.

Sustainability means becoming the first Canadian ridesharing company to offer carbon neutral rides. A portion of every rider's fare will be contributed to carbon offset initiatives, through partnerships with organizations like Forest Ontario. Riders will also be able to choose between electric, hybrid or gas-powered vehicles when ordering a trip through the platform.

"We are delighted to be launching Facedrive in the National Capital Region on Canada Day," said Suman Pushparajah, Chief Operating Officer of Facedrive. "Bringing our ESG (environmental, social and governance) strategy to life in the city will provide Ottawans with a sustainable alternative, and we're excited to get started," added Pushparajah.

Putting people first means offering more to the people who make it possible: the drivers. For every trip, Facedrive drivers earn up to 90% of the trip fare based on their vehicle type – and 100% of tips. Training for drivers goes beyond normal safety precautions, including COVID-19 prevention and response measures. Facedrive's multi-step driver onboarding process ensures proper training and protection for both drivers and riders.

As businesses reopen and people return to work, Facedrive is committed to working closely with the City of Ottawa and the local authorities to support the city's needs for transportation solutions during the COVID-19 pandemic.

Facedrive's expansion to Ottawa is in line with national and global expansion plans. It is currently servicing in Toronto, London, Hamilton, Kitchener-Waterloo, Cambridge, Orillia, and Guelph.

About Facedrive

Facedrive is a multi-faceted "people-and-planet first" platform offering socially-responsible services to local communities with a strong commitment to doing business fairly, equitably and sustainably. Facedrive rideshare was the first to offer green transportation solutions in the TaaS space, planting thousands of trees and giving users a choice between EVs, hybrids and conventional vehicles. Facedrive Marketplace offers curated merchandise created from sustainably sourced materials. Facedrive Foods offers contactless deliveries of healthy foods right to consumers' doorsteps. Facedrive Health develops innovative technological solutions to the most acute health challenges of the day. Facedrive is changing the ridesharing, food delivery, e-commerce and health tech narratives for the better, for everyone.

About the City of Ottawa

As the capital of Canada, the City of Ottawa is home to more than one million people and is the fourth largest municipality in the country. Ottawa is internationally renowned to live and to do business in; the many awards received are a testament to that. Furthermore, Ottawa has been rated the most business-friendly environment and the third best city for Foreign Direct Investment (FDI) out of 77 mid-sized cities in the Western Hemisphere. With a vibrant technology sector, Ottawa is a great place to live, work and play.
